Good leadership can be determined by the ability to not only lead a group, but also manage oneself properly. Delegation is a significant component of leadership duties. A successful leader ought to have the ability to balance both power and responsibility. This is important for handling both team members and duties to establish a healthy circulation of duties. An effective business leadership framework will normally consist of clear guidelines for work delegation, making sure that all team members thoroughly understand their responsibilities and can contribute efficiently to assignment objectives. In business, having excellent leadership is the secret to growth and efficiency. Among the most important skills for business management is the competency to communicate in a clear and succinct manner. Communication skills make sure that team members will best understand company objectives and requirements, as well as making challenges and unanticipated developments easy for all to grasp. Strong communication involves active listening, whereby leaders can listen well and manage the issues of workers. In addition to excellent social and language skills, having strong spoken communication skills serves to decrease misunderstandings. In scenarios such as supplying useful opinions, consideration of language and delivery will help to motivate team members and allow them get more info to feel appreciated. Efficient communication is required to masterfully balance authority and relationships within the work environment hierarchy. In many types of business leadership, excellent communication is necessary for aligning team ventures and ensuring everyone correctly interprets the strategic vision.

In order to navigate the challenges of the business world, leaders need to have the ability to calibrate well to change and effectively handle unforeseeable scenarios. As businesses are constantly impacted by financial changes and industry shifts, flexibility is one of the leading skills required for strong business leadership and management. With the development of new innovations and market trends, business strategies are constantly evolving. A versatile leader must be able to welcome change and be able to adapt well to modern innovations. Along with this, they should also have the ability to motivate workers to comfortably experiment with new ideas. Most notably, an adaptable leader needs to have the ability to manage failures well, viewing them as a positive opportunity for learning and improvement.
